Transaction 17fa7359cbaf3a72e8d6f856284b68ca9de67a3091400e6e83e98afc4c2346ba
1 Input
1 Output
-
17fa7359cbaf3a72e8d6f856284b68ca9de67a3091400e6e83e98afc4c2346ba:0
- value
- 476500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 07515583f360786d04f35cb17ab9cd700787d22a OP_EQUAL
- address
- 32Mi65Jm4uTj8vrVF86M5NABMo9G3P5e4V